Goa Lawah/Bat Cave

Gua Lawah or Bat Cave is one of favorite places of interest in Bali and it is located near of hilly bank so it is called reef of Middle hill. This cave is located in Pasinggahan countryside, Dawan sub district, Klungkung Regency, east part of Bali and about 1,5 hours from Denpasar Town. There is a nature cave dwelt by thousands of tail bat located at north side from Jeroan/center of Goa Lawah Temple . Meanwhile the main road from Klungkung to Amlapura is just in front of the temple. This cave is apposite to the beautiful beach with black sand along the coastal area.

Goa Lawah, a shrine for Balinese Hindu

Gua Lawah Temple, Bat Cave, East BaliPursuant to the papyrus of Dwi Jendra Tattwa, the Goa Lawah's name is Goa Lelawah, the name which is given by Danghyang Nirartha (a priest overspread the Hindu teaching in Bali) when he stop in this place on his Tirtha Yatra trips. He arrive at a cave which is a lot of bats hang on and its unbroken voice clamor as hymn to add the beauty of the cave. Therefore this cave is named by Goa Lawah/Bat Cave. On the above cave is growth by the flower trees with it's smelt fragrance and stimulus the peace mind of Danghyang Nirartha, so that he overnight stay for some nights in this place. From the cave we see also the beautiful coast with the blue ocean with Nusa Penida Island as a backdrop.

Goa Lawah Temple History

  • According to the chronicle of Bendesa Mas, it mentions that the elaborations of Mpu Kuturan (a Hindu priest who come from Java) then he live in Bali which has been hosted in Silayukti, Padang Bai. He also builds some temple like Goa Lawah Temple
  • According to the Papyrus of Dwijendra Tattwa, it narrates that after Danghyang Nirartha stay some nights at Goa Lawah, then he build a Kahyangan Temple on the ground. It means that Danghyang Nirartha extends the Palinggih or temple building existing at Goa Lawah Temple .

Function of Goa Lawah Temple :

  • Based on Papyrus of Kusuma Dewa, it is Giha Lawah, a palace from Basuki god
  • Based on Papyrus of Padma Bhuwana is explaining that in accordance to holy letter title Pentameter Aksara
  • The structure of Goa Lawah Temple building is based on the temple building from Ista Dewata in particular of Padmasana which is located in front of Siwa Cave as power of entire universe potency
  • Based on Lontar Babad Dalem is implying that Gua Lawah Temple as a good place to execute the Tirtha Yatra or Nyegara Gunung (meditation), because in this place there are nature potency of solidarity that is mount, the sea, goad an watu or petrify

Temple Festival

Temple festival at Goa Lawah is basically divided into 2 types that is Piodalan ceremony, and Ngusaba ceremony. On this event, many Hindu people from entire of the island come and pray. Goa Lawah is a place of interest in Baliand opened for visitors who wish to see the temple closely.<

Goa Jepang (Japanese Cave)

Japanese CeveGoa Jepang consists of 16 holes, built on the cliff wall, lane major road-Semarapura Denpasar, on the river/Tukad Bubuh. Cave/hole that lie at the northern and southern end of the cave that stands alone. While the 14 fruit again, in them related to each other, is connected by a corridor/hallway. What's interesting about this cave is that Japan is very strategic location is a cave memories of Japanese colonial era and in front of interesting sights can be seen with her splashing Bubuh watershed.



Location

Goa Jepang can be reached easily because of its lane road in the direction-Semarapura Denpasar, precisely in the Banjar Koripan, Banjarangkan Village, Banjarangkan District.


Visits

Because the location is very strategic lane busy street, the cave is often a tourist visit, both tourists and foreign tourists.


Description

Japanese CaveCave which consists of 16 holes with a depth of 4 meters, two of which are not related to each other, the one located at the southern tip and one tip of the north, while others connected relationship and connected by a corridor stretching north toward South . This cave was built by Japanese troops trying to defend themselves daslam attack allied troops during the Japanese occupation that is exactly in 1941. This kind of cave, but only consisted of a large hole was also found in the village of Nusa Penida Suana District which is intended to place the sea traffic surveillance in the Strait of Lombok.
